Question

Do I need a passport or visa?

Answer

A valid passport is required to enter Italy. U.S. and Canadian citizens do not need a visa for stays under 90 days.

Question

Currency

Answer

The official currency in Italy is the Euro, US dollars will not be accepted. There are exchange offices and ATMs at both the airport and in the towns for withdrawing cash. Additionally, many establishments in the area accept card, just remember to notify your bank about your travel plans ahead of time.
